Web crawling vs. web scraping - What’s the difference?

Web crawling and web scraping are related concepts, but they serve different purposes in the context of retrieving information from the internet. Web crawling is the term for scanning and indexing web resources (usually web pages, but also videos, images, PDFs and other files), while web scraping is the targeted extraction of specific information from those resources.

Forward vs. reverse proxies - What’s the difference?

When you navigate the internet, your device doesn’t always connect directly to the destination server. Instead, requests are often routed through a proxy before reaching their destination. Proxies come in two primary types: forward proxies and reverse proxies. A forward proxy sits between the client you’re using (for example, your web browser) and forwards its requests to the internet, while a reverse proxy sits in front of the destination server (for example, the server that holds a website’s data), and handles incoming requests.
